The Champdoce affair must be pressed on, for Catenac, the traitor, has put the Duke and Perpignan into communication.

I must see Perpignan and discover how much has been told him, and how much he has guessed.

I will also see Caroline Schimmel, and extract something from her.

I wish to heaven that there were thirty-six hours in the day instead of only twenty-four." By this time he had completed his change of costume and called the doctor into his room.
"I am off, now," whispered he; "do not lose sight of Paul for a single instant, for we are not sufficiently sure of him to let him go about alone with our secret in his possession.

Take him to dine at Martin Rigal's, and then make some excuse for keeping him all night at your rooms.
